View Single Post
Chimera Dust's Avatar
Chimera Dust  Chimera Dust is offline
Join Date: 10 Feb 2013
Location: the world.
Posts: 544
Chimera Dust 

I've been puzzling over what the animals on top of the mirror are. The one in the middle (built into the mirror) looks like a lion's head to me, but I can't figure out what the rest are supposed to be. They look like weird bugs to me! Maybe they're ribbons of some kind? I'd love to hear more thoughts on this one.
Top   #4